Osisioma Expressway accident leaves 2 dead

…as transporter attributes the Osisioma expressway accident to excessive speed.

Osisioma, Abia State — The iNews Times | Two women have been confirmed dead following a tragic Osisioma expressway accident along the Enugu–Aba–Port Harcourt Expressway on Thursday.

The crash involved a mini-bus conveying goods that rammed into a parked trailer truck at the Osisioma axis of the busy highway.

Eyewitnesses said the impact led to the immediate death of one of the female passengers, while the second woman died before she could receive medical attention.

The Abia State Sector Commander of the Federal Road Safety Corps, Ngozi Ezeoma, confirmed the incident, noting that three persons were involved in the accident.

According to her, the victims included one male and two females, with the two women losing their lives as a result of the crash.

A transporter who frequently plies the route, Okechukwu Agbazuo, attributed the Osisioma expressway accident to excessive speed, explaining that the white-and-blue mini-bus lost control before crashing into the stationary truck.
